4 out of 5 stars works fine   September 4, 2010
Matthew P. Schulte (Missouri USA)
Short version: The camera WORKS as intended underwater, with a decent picture, acceptable video.

I was concerned about the other reviews, regarding leaking issues, etc.. but the price was right so who cares. The wife and I are planning a trip to Thailand in December and want a somewhat reliable underwater camera. Per the reviews, this is a risky move. So as soon as it arrived, charged the battery, then immediately threw it (yes, threw) into the bathtub whilst recording. Works fine, tried under running water, just peachy.

So for the past couple months, we've been taking it to the property and using it in the swimming pool, it's only 4 feet deep but did put it through the same pressures (lots of throwing, etc). The buttons work fine under water, they're a bit small but so is the camera. With goggles or mask (duh), you can see the screen fine, and still managed to get through the sometimes slowly responding menus.

This was mostly 720p video, and some still shots.

The picture quality as far as still digital cameras go, is just OK. My 4 year old Canon Powershot takes far better still photos, of course it's not waterproof and that is really the point of this review. The features are mostly the same as any other camera. There is a fully automatic mode that works fairly well, as well as a face detection mode; in case you forget what a human face looks like.

The video quality is fine for the price range, not stellar, but not terrible. It's not intended as a camcorder but works fine as one, the vids just have to be short. The microphone works fine when emerging out of the water and clears up quickly. The lens works great, water drops roll off most of the time.

The battery/SD card compartment is sealed with a rubber gasket on the plastic door, not much to say just worth mentioning.

Con: don't use the flash, it is worthless. You'll be able to take about 10 pictures before the battery dies, no that is not a joke. It was added as a courtesy, I assume. Depth is only 10ft anyway, should not be an issue.

I will continue to beat up the camera, both above and underwater, and will definitely write if it ends up leaking.

To sum it up, this so far makes a fine underwater video camera, above water still shots? Not so much.
